The full breakdown
What it's made of and why it matters
Karat Earth Giant Paper Spiral Straws are plant-based paper, likely kraft or bleached pulp with minimal or no synthetic coating. Uncoated or plant-coated paper avoids the chemical processing and leaching risks of plastic or heavily treated materials. Paper degrades naturally in use and poses no microplastic risk. The spiral design increases structural rigidity without requiring synthetic reinforcement.
The brand's record and disclosure
Notabowl (Karat Earth parent brand) markets eco-friendly disposables but provides no public third-party certifications, independent test results, or explicit PFAS commitment in available materials. No major recalls or safety controversies are documented for this product line. Brand transparency on material sourcing and chemical treatment is minimal, which is typical for mid-market foodservice suppliers but limits verification.
How it compares in its category
Paper straws are among the safer single-use straw options, avoiding microplastic and off-gassing risks of plastic. They underperform plastic on durability and hot-drink longevity (typically 1-2 hours before softening). Bamboo or reusable stainless alternatives offer longer use life but higher upfront cost; silicone straws pose no chemical risk but require cleaning discipline.

Beyond PFAS: other things we checked
Established hazard classes for this product type, assessed from public information. These never change the PFAS grade; a Likely flag caps the Verdict at “Buy with care.”
Bleach residues or chlorine byproducts
Conventional kraft paper bleaching uses chlorine or oxygen-based processes; trace dioxin formation is theoretically possible but food-contact paper typically meets FDA limits. No specific testing disclosed for this product.
Ink or dye migration (spiral printing)
Spiral pattern appears to be food-grade printing, likely soy or vegetable-oil based. No reports of color transfer into beverage or contamination for this brand, though independent verification is absent.
Mold or microbial growth if wet-stored
Paper straws are hygroscopic and can develop mold in humid or damp conditions before use. Proper dry storage and inspection before use eliminate this risk; not a product defect but storage-dependent.
Formaldehyde or flame-retardant additives
Paper straws do not require flame retardants and formaldehyde resins are not standard in food-contact paper. No evidence of either in this product category or brand.
Structural failure and choking risk (especially for children)
Paper straws soften and can fragment if bitten or left in liquid beyond 1-2 hours. Giant size reduces small-piece aspiration risk but long-term supervision recommended for young children; material design rather than contamination risk.
